The Houston Contract Detention Facility (CDF) is one of the immigration detention centers that are located in Houston, Texas. This is a site where immigrants are held while they are waiting for their immigration court proceedings to be carried out and completed. Individuals who are held in this center are usually there because they are at risk of being deported, or removed, from the country. Where is the Houston Contract Detention Facility?

The Houston CDF is located at the following address:

15850 Export Plaza Drive
Houston, TX 77032

How can I find a loved one who is being held at the Houston CDF?

Call the center's detainee locator hotline at (281) 985-8400.

Can I contact a loved one who is in detention?

Call the Houston CDF at (281) 449-1481 to arrange contact with your family member who is in custody.

Visiting a Detainee at the Houston CDF

Individuals who visit this site can find parking at the front of the facility, though there is also some street parking nearby. Certain individuals, such as consular officials and clergy members, can meet with detainees at any time. Visits from friends and family, however, are limited to one visit per week, with a limitation of up to one hour. Here are the general hours of visitation at the Houston CDF:

Sundays-Wednesdays: 7 a.m. to 5 p.m.
Thursdays-Saturdays: 10 a.m. to 5 p.m.

The visiting hours at the Houston CDF are divided among the detainees depending on their alien registration numbers and whether the individuals are male or female. For this reason, it is best to check the hours with the detainee before visiting.

Questions Concerning Release on Bond

Sometimes, the detainee is eligible to be released from detention on bond. This occurs when someone posts money on the detainee's behalf as a guarantee that the detainee will show up to his or her next designated appointment. You can find out if the detained person is eligible for bond by calling (281) 985-8400. You will need to give the detainee's name and alien registration number to the Deportation Officer, who can then inform you of eligibility. You can also request a bond hearing, where this matter can be decided in immigration court.
